Michael Bohman is a Licensed Clinical Social Worker in Virginia with four decades of experience helping people navigate a range of life challenges. He brings extensive experience in mental health, substance abuse, domestic violence, and trauma work, and applies a recovery-oriented approach to support clients in building resilience and coping skills.
Over his career Michael has worked across a variety of clinical settings and has served for several decades as a clinical supervisor, guiding other clinicians in their practice. He also has experience as a consultant, providing trainings and contributing to program development.
Michael practices in a private group setting that addresses life adjustment and coping with stress, and he enjoys working with clients of all ages and concerns. He is credentialed to provide clinical therapy and supervision as a Licensed Clinical Social Worker in Virginia (VA LCSW 0904007847).
Many people wonder whether online therapy can truly help. For common concerns such as stress, anxiety, depression, relationship difficulties, or navigating life transitions, online therapy has been shown to be just as effective as traditional in-person sessions for most people.
One major benefit is flexibility – clients can meet with a therapist in the way that fits their life, whether by video call, phone, live chat, or in-app messaging. This makes it easier to maintain regular contact and fit therapy into a busy schedule.
All therapists offering online care are licensed professionals, and clients have the option to switch therapists if they feel a different fit would be more helpful. For many, online therapy provides a practical, effective way to access professional support for everyday mental health and life challenges.
